we are not deep at RB.

we have deuce mcallister who once was a sure thing at RB, but now hes coming off 2 surgically repaired knees, plus hes also getting close to the wrong side of 30.

we have reggie bush who is still a project, i personally think he will be fine with a better offensive line adjustment. because reggie is literally used all over the field, we will always need a #2 full time RB on this team.

we have pierre thomas, who in limited time showed some signs that he could be a starter, but we still do not know much about the kid.

after that its out the window, stecker did not impress me this past season, and i think he'll be let go.

Michael Turner would be a GREAT pick-up for this team. If you think otherwise you are delusional. Deuce is not what he once was, Reggie is not a real RB (as in we won't be lining him up in the backfield 25 times a game and handing off to him), and PT looked good in the time he had, but could have just been a flash in the pan.
 
imo, picking up Turner would be huge!

The depth chart would look like: Turner-Bush-Thomas-Deuce

Deuce WILL be a Saint next year because he's too cap-unfriendly to cut...so give him additional time to heal and extend his usefulness by limiting his snaps early on. Let Turner carry the load early on and then have a fresh (and hopefully healthy) Deuce lay some wood second half of the season (and on into the playoffs). Plus, they are both big bruisers who will wear down the defense but have differing-enough play styles to keep them honest when pre-game planning. Also, it would allow the Saints to utilize their full RB bench each game (and they'd really need to since quite a few bucks will be invested there).

Reggie hopefully goes back to being used the way he was rookie year...

Finally, Pierre can step into the Stecker role as special teams guy/third-down RB. Thile there may be doubts about Pierre being bulky enough to be a full-time #1 RB, he certainly looks ready enough to step into Steck's traditional #3/special teams role. Plus, Steck's pricey and his trade value has never been higher after the end of last year...maybe he can be dealt?

To me, the acquisition of Turner could actually be the biggest splash the Saints make in FA since so much of the "ready to play" defensive talent is not available to not worth the price.
